Elements to Think about



When selecting the appropriate size heat pump for your home, numerous vital factors have to be taken into account.

Initially, assess the size of the area you need to warmth or cool. A larger area will certainly call for a more effective heatpump, while a smaller sized area can be properly serviced by a smaller system.

Second of all, think about the climate in your region. Warmer climates might need less heating power but more cooling ability, while cooler environments will call for a much more durable heating feature.

In addition, consider the insulation of your home. Well-insulated houses keep heat much better, indicating you might require a smaller sized heatpump. On the other hand, badly insulated homes will benefit from a bigger device to compensate for warmth loss.

Last but not least, factor in the design of your home. Multiple floorings, open-concept spaces, and the variety of home windows can all affect the dimension of the heat pump you need. By very carefully taking into consideration these elements, you can ensure that your heatpump successfully satisfies your home's heating & cooling demands.

Determining the Required Ability



To identify the called for capacity for your heatpump, you need to determine the heating and cooling down tons of your home.

The home heating tons is the quantity of heat required to keep your home warm during the coldest days, while the cooling lots is the quantity of warm your home gains on the most popular days. Elements such as the size of your home, insulation levels, variety of home windows, and climate area all contribute in these estimations.



Computing the home heating lots entails determining the warm loss through wall surfaces, ceilings, windows, and floorings. You can utilize software devices or speak with a specialist to properly assess this.

For the air conditioning lots, aspects like solar heat gain, air seepage, and interior warm resources require to be thought about.

Choosing the Perfect Heatpump Size



Determining the optimal dimension for your heat pump is essential to make sure efficient heating and cooling in your home. Choosing the ideal heat pump size involves considering the square video footage of your home, insulation degrees, environment problems, and any details heating or cooling requirements. On the other hand, an extra-large heat pump will cycle on and off regularly, resulting in temperature variations and decreased convenience.
